Position Summary :
The role of Senior Manager, CAR-T Value Creation & Capture will report to the Director of Operational Excellence. The individual will drive a culture of Zero Waste Mindset & collaborate closely with business leaders to identify, analyze and implement improvements focused on value creation. The role will be responsible for teaching, coaching, and role-modeling skills such as Go & See, Improvement / Coaching Kata, and Structured Problem-solving to embed value creation capability and create a culture of excellence in the areas of waste reduction, cost and / or quality. Execution of efforts will be in conjunction with functional area owners within the CAR-T value stream including but not limited to Manufacturing, Mfg Shared Services, Supply Chain, Manufacturing Science and Technology (MS&T), Quality Assurance, Quality Control, Process Development, Facilities Engineering, IT, EHS, Finance, and Regulatory.
Key Responsibilities :
Owns the Zero Waste Landscape for the assigned Value Stream. Teaches, coaches, and leads the value creation efforts for the Site using Value Stream Maps, Data Analytics, Lean Leadership, Data Analytics, Change Management, and / or other Lean tools. Creates or influences systemic change to drive desired results. Identifies and corrects process, equipment, labor, or facility services that reduce value. Creates, maintains, and executes value creation project funnel to achieve Site financial targets. Drives analytical systems development to capture value and productivity metrics, solve problems and engage leaders and associates. Identifies and facilitates the acquisition of data for applicational use throughout the value stream. Utilizes value stream maps. Develops infrastructure to integrate and automate data acquisition and reporting of value constraints and value creation. Drives transformation. Uses data to identify and remove process, equipment, labor and value wastes to mitigate value reduction gaps. Uses change management to articulate, advocate, and influence for the adoption of the Lean Leadership mindset to mitigate value reduction. Works with functional areas to transform business practices and processes resulting in ability to meet key site financial objectives. Works with functional area owners to measure and analyze conditions leading to the mitigation of value reduction (Throughput, 8 Wastes, etc.) through electronic dashboards and / or tiered management. Develops and implements projects imparting Lean manufacturing tools and concepts to create value. Presents to site and / or above site leadership. Fosters a culture of continuous improvement. Coaches, demonstrates, and encourages the use of LSS problem solving tools. Demonstrates how Lean Leadership skills can be used to proactively identify and mitigate issues. Provides a resource to help functional areas take ownership through learned skills related to Continuous Improvement and problem-solving opportunities. Supports OpEx growth through the implementation of change management practices and effective stakeholder engagement.
Qualifications & Experience :
B.S. Biomedical, Industrial or Chemical Engineering. 5+ years working in GMP environment. Proven experience in leading Continuous Improvement and Value Creation efforts. Demonstrates high degree of business acumen and communication skills, with ability to deliver executive level presentations, challenge assumptions, influence for change, and drive decision making. Proven experience in developing KPI systems and applications. Lean or Lean Six Sigma Green Belt. Ability to lead and manage professionals. Flexible and comfortable working with ambiguity.
